Walker, 66, associated with the advertising department of the Fremont News-Messenger for 23 years prior to his recent retirement, will be held at 9:30 a. m. Wednesday in St. Joseph's Church. A resident here 23 years, he came here from Ironton. A native of Portsmouth, he died Saturday night at the home of his son, Alan, Louisville, Ky. He died of a heart condition. Surviving are his son, daughters, Mrs. Gene Price and Mrs. Jean Booze, Fremont, two sisters and 10 grandchildren. He was a member of St. Joseph's, it's Holy Name Society, third and fourth degree Knights of Columbus and Elks. Ochs Mortuary is in charge. Burial will be in the parish cemetery.
